/*--

	Theme Name: theme53881

	Theme URI: http://info.template-help.com/help/

	Description: A theme for Wordpress 3.8.x

	Author: Template_Help.com

	Author URI: http://info.template-help.com/help/

	Template: CherryFramework

	Version: 3.1.2

--*/



/* ----------------------------------------

	Please, You may put custom css here

---------------------------------------- */

.title-box__style-3 { margin-bottom:8px; }

.title-box__style-3 .title-box_secondary {

	color:white;

	text-shadow: 0 0 3px #000;

	font-size:36px;

	font-weight:300;

	line-height:1.2em;

	margin:0 0 -5px 0;

}

.title-box__style-1 .title-box_primary {

    color: inherit;

    font-size: 40px;

    font-weight: 500;

    line-height: 1.2em;

    margin: 0 0 -5px 0;

    text-shadow: 0 0 20px #000;

}

.title-box__style-1 .title-box_secondary {

    color: inherit;

    font-size: 60px;

    font-weight: 600;

    line-height: 1.2em;

    text-transform: uppercase;

    text-shadow: 0 0 20px #000;

}

@media (max-width: 480px) {

	.title-box__style-3 .title-box_secondary {

		font-size:30px;

		margin-bottom:0;

	}

}

.title-box__style-3 .title-box_primary {

	color:white;

	text-shadow: 4px 4px black;

	font-size:40px;

	font-weight:400;

	line-height:1.2em;

	text-transform:uppercase;

}

@media (max-width: 480px) {

	.title-box__style-3 .title-box_primary { font-size:40px; }

}

@media (max-width: 640px) {

	.bookframe {

	margin-left:-15px;

	margin-top:-30px;

}

.span12 {

    width: 99%;

    box-sizing: border-box;

}

}

.title-box__style-4 {

	text-align:center;

	margin-bottom:109px;

}

@media (min-width: 768px) and (max-width: 979px) {

	.title-box__style-4 { margin-bottom:40px; }

}

@media (max-width: 767px) {

	.title-box__style-4 { margin-bottom:40px; }

}

.title-box__style-4 .title-box_secondary {

	font-size:50px;

	font-weight:300;

	line-height:1.2em;

	color:#4b4b4b;

	text-shadow: 4px 4px black;

	background-color: white;

}

.title-box__style-4 .title-box_primary {

	font-size:30px;

	font-weight:300;

	line-height:1.2em;

	color:#4b4b4b;

}

.title-box__style-4 .title-box_primary strong {

	font-weight:inherit;

	color:#f2724b;

	text-shadow: 4px 4px black;

	background-color: white;

}

.wpcf7 input.wpcf7-text 

{ width: 90%; }